Direct Mass Flow Measurement for Industrial Gas Applications
In industrial gas measurement, inaccurate compensation, pressure fluctuation, and density correction often lead to unreliable flow data. The Instrava Thermal Mass Flow Meter eliminates these variables by directly measuring mass flow based on thermal dispersion principle, without the need for temperature or pressure compensation.
Designed for industrial gas systems, it delivers high accuracy, stable performance, and long-term reliability in compressed air, natural gas, nitrogen, oxygen, biogas, and mixed gas applications.
